Making The Unfathomable Unforgettable

CBS News
Feb. 22, 2006

Six months after Hurricane Katrina, a subdued Mardi Gras is showing America that New Orleans still has a pulse. And CBS News Correspondent Byron Pitts reports that one group of women is committed to making sure the Crescent City isn't forgotten by Congress, or anyone else. "Women of the Storm" was started by Anne Milling, who told Pitts she "just had this idea that, once someone saw the devastation, especially our elected officials, then perhaps they would change their feelings."
